Real estate tycoon Donald Trump is now selling condos marketed to the 55-and-over demographic, The New York Daily News reports.

Trump, who turned 60 this summer, is making his first senior development a four-story, $112 million luxury building in Yorktown, in New York's Westchester County.

The Trump Park Residences, a 141-unit complex, sits on 50 acres and overlooks a lake. To own a unit, at least one buyer must be 55 or older.

Baby boomers, 75 million adults, are the United States' largest population segment. They are also the most wealthy, Daily News said. Every seven seconds a baby boomer turns 60.

"If you look at the demographic, it's great," Trump said.

The Trump Park Residences are comprised of one-, two- and three-bedroom apartments, priced from the mid-$500,000s to $1.2 million. The complex includes an indoor and outdoor swimming pool as well as biking and running tracks.
